The Ocean Place Resort & Spa is located in Long Beach, New Jersey, approximately 45 minutes from Newark International Airport. Great Adventure Theme Park is about 35 miles away and New York City is about 55 miles from the property. Hotel amenities include 24-hour front desk, ATM, laundry/valet service, wake-up calls, shoeshine, fax/photocopy service, business center, computer rentals, free/valet parking, express check-in/out, gift shop, concierge, and limited room service. Recreational facilities include indoor and outdoor heated pools, Jacuzzis, two lighted-tennis courts, fitness center, and an onsite spa. Onsite dining options include the Ocean View Dining Room, Palm Court, and Captain's Quarters & Mariners Lounge. Guest rooms feature work desks, two direct-dial telephones, dataports, individual climate controls, cable TVs, irons, ironing boards, hairdryers, voicemail, AM/FM alarm clock radios, and complimentary toiletries. Not Ready for Prime Time
By DP, 03/16/08
We’re just back from what was meant to be a three-day weekend where one of us needed connectivity to be able to work. We treble checked with the American Express and with the hotel to make certain there was wireless in our room. This was essential for us to be able to “take a long weekend off.” We arrived on a Friday afternoon and were taken to a room with a less than stellar view and no wireless. We called the front desk and were promptly taken to another room, perfect view, but still no wireless. We spent the better part of our first 24 hours going back and forth with the front desk who offered silly solutions such as “try calling our tech support company” (they were closed for the weekend) or “you’re welcome to come down to the lobby to email” or “we’re not sure what the problem might be.” After they suggested we move to a much smaller room that might have wireless (this would have marked the third time in two days we would have had to switch rooms) we just gave up. What was really maddening more than the lack of wireless was the complete and utter disregard on the part of the staff for the inconvenience this had posed. And they took absolutely no ownership of the problem in the way of calling back to check on us to see if the wireless situation had been resolved. Only if we called again and again would they even accept that there might be a problem with their system. When we finally called American Express Platinum Travel to see if they could intervene, the desk sent a small cheese tray and a low-end bottle of wine which we did not open. Perhaps because it is off-season they didn’t have their A-Team in place but the level of service and caring exhibited by the staff made us wish we’d stayed at a Marriott or one of the mid-tier chains where we wouldn’t have expected much. Which is precisely what we got here. A spa and resort this is not.
